Key Points:

  • The Detroit Pistons lead the series 2-1 against the Cleveland Cavaliers and aim to win Game 4 on the road, while Cleveland looks to protect its unbeaten homecourt playoff record.
  • Detroit’s key challenge lies with their big men, particularly Jalen Duren, whose playoff performance has declined significantly from his strong regular season, including lower shooting percentages and increased turnovers.
  • Isaiah Stewart, expected to bolster Detroit’s interior presence, has underperformed offensively and negatively impacts the team’s scoring when on the floor, despite solid defensive contributions.
  • Paul Reed’s energetic play in Game 3 helped spark Detroit’s offense, suggesting the Pistons may need to adjust their big man rotation and playing time to maximize effectiveness against Cleveland’s strong frontcourt.
  • The outcome of Game 4 could hinge on Detroit’s ability to get a strong performance from their big men, which would position them to potentially close out the series and advance to the Eastern Conference Finals.
